Description
Juicy, flavorful grilled BBQ chicken thighs with a crispy charred skin and sweet-savory glaze. This forgiving recipe uses bone-in, skin-on thighs for maximum moisture and flavor, perfect for summer cookouts.
Ingredients
- 3–4 pounds bone-in, skin-on chicken thighs
- 2 teaspoons smoked paprika
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 2 tablespoons brown sugar
- 1 tablespoon kosher salt
- 1 teaspoon freshly cracked black pepper
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ic salt
- 1/2 teaspoon chili powder
- 1 cup BBQ sauce
- 2 tablespoons apple cider vinegar
- 1 tablespoon honey
- 1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
- 1 teaspoon hot sauce (optional)
Instructions
- Pat chicken thighs dry with paper towels to ensure crispy skin.
- Mix smoked pa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, brown sugar, kosher salt, black pepper, garlic salt, and chili powder to create a dry rub.
- Generously sprinkle the dry rub over the chicken, rubbing it in well, especially under the skin if possible. Let sit at room temperature for 20-30 minutes.
- Prepare the grill for two-zone cooking (medium-high heat, approx 375-400°F). Clean and oil the grates.
- Place chicken thighs skin-side down over direct heat. Sear for 5-7 minutes without moving, then flip and sear the other side for 5-7 minutes.
- Move chicken to the indirect heat zone. Close the lid and cook for 15-20 minutes, flipping once halfway through, until internal temperature reaches 165°F.
- While chicken cooks, combine BBQ sauce, apple cider vinegar, honey, Worcestershire sauce, and hot sauce in a small saucepan. Heat gently to combine.
- Brush the glaze generously onto the chicken during the last 5 minutes of cooking. Flip and brush the other side. Close lid for 2-3 minutes to caramelize.
- Remove chicken from grill and let rest for 5 minutes before serving.
Notes
Patting the chicken dry is crucial for crispy skin. Use two-zone grilling to prevent burning. Add sauce only in the last 5 minutes to avoid burning the sugar. Chicken thighs are more forgiving than breasts; if using breasts, reduce cooking time by 5-10 minutes. Leftovers can be stored in the fridge for up to 4 days or frozen for 3 months.
